According to 6Wresearch internal database and industry insights, the Global Lung Cancer Diagnostics Market was valued at USD 3.6 Billion in 2024 and is expected to reach USD 5.22 Billion by 2031, growing at a compound annual growth rate of 5.60% during the forecast period (2025-2031).
The Global Lung Cancer Diagnostics Market is experiencing significant growth due to the rising prevalence of lung cancer cases worldwide. The market is driven by advancements in diagnostic technologies, such as imaging tests, biomarker testing, and liquid biopsy, leading to early detection and personalized treatment strategies. Additionally, the increasing adoption of minimally invasive procedures and the development of companion diagnostics are further propelling market growth. Key players in the industry are investing heavily in research and development to introduce innovative diagnostic solutions, while collaborations and partnerships are enhancing market competitiveness. However, challenges like high costs associated with diagnostic tests and lack of awareness about screening programs in certain regions are hindering market expansion. Overall, the Global Lung Cancer Diagnostics Market is poised for continued growth, driven by technological advancements and a growing emphasis on precision medicine approaches.

The Global Lung Cancer Diagnostics Market faces several challenges, including the high cost of diagnostic tests and treatments, limited access to advanced diagnostic technologies in developing countries, and the lack of awareness about early screening and detection among individuals. Additionally, the complexity of diagnosing lung cancer due to its heterogeneous nature and the increasing prevalence of false-positive results from current screening methods present significant hurdles. Moreover, the regulatory hurdles and stringent approval processes for new diagnostic technologies further impede market growth. Addressing these challenges will require collaboration among healthcare providers, policymakers, and industry stakeholders to develop affordable and accessible diagnostic solutions, improve screening programs, and enhance public education efforts about lung cancer prevention and early detection.

In the Global Lung Cancer Diagnostics Market, Asia is expected to witness the highest growth rate due to increasing awareness about early detection, rising healthcare infrastructure, and the high prevalence of lung cancer in countries like China and India. North America is anticipated to dominate the market owing to advanced diagnostic technologies, favorable reimbursement policies, and a well-established healthcare system. In Europe, the market is driven by the presence of key players, government initiatives for cancer screening, and a growing elderly population. The Middle East and Africa region is likely to experience steady growth due to improving healthcare facilities and rising investments in cancer diagnostics. Latin America is also projected to show significant growth with increasing healthcare expenditure and a growing burden of lung cancer cases.
